With holiday dinners and family gatherings, the thought of entertaining all your loved ones may be a bit overwhelming. Boar’s Head style expert Jackie Rogers shares party tips that will impress your guests, while making hosting a get together as easy as A, B, C. Rogers explains that when it comes to a successful holiday dinner or gathering, it’s all about the A, B, C’s: ambiance, beverages and cuisine. A: Ambiance The dinner table is usually the main gathering place. This makes it a great focal point to set the mood for your get-together. Start with an elegant tablecloth in a rich ivory, crimson red, silver or gold. Add depth and texture by using a coordinating table runner and napkins for a stylish touch. For centerpieces, fl owers work for almost any occasion, but if you’re feeling a little more inventive, play with candles, pinecones, greenery and ribbon for a centerpiece that really refl ects the season. B: Beverages When it comes to drinks, keep it simple. Make one signature drink for your party. This will allow you to keep things fun and festive without having to spend the entire night taking drink orders. Create an even more memorable occasion by giving your signature drink a signature name – say Santa Sangria or Mistletoe Martini? C: Convenient cuisine The holiday season is about mixing and mingling. Don’t isolate yourself in the kitchen. Save hours of preparation time by taking advantage of the many dishes that come prepared.
